How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Fulton County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Fulton County Studio Apartments | $1,683 | $600 | $4,549 |
| Fulton County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,846 | $200 | $10,000+ |
| Fulton County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,299 | $650 | $10,000+ |
| Fulton County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,644 | $875 | $10,000+ |
| Fulton County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,000 | $769 | $10,000+ |
| Fulton County 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,425 | $899 | $6,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Fulton County
How much are Studio apartments in Fulton County?
There are currently 893 Studio Apartments in Fulton County with rent ranges from $600 to $4,549 with an average price of $1,683.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Fulton County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Fulton County ranges from $200 to $23,976 with an average monthly rent of $1,846.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Fulton County c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Fulton County range from $650 to $23,976.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,299.
How expensive are Fulton County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 735 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Fulton County on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$875 to $19,085 - averaging $2,644 for the location.
